Center Administrator - Adult Day Health Services

Salary: $87,000-$95,000 (Exempt)
Schedule: Onsite, Monday-Friday, 8:00 AM-4:00 PM
Location: 61 Corporate Circle, New Castle Delaware
Reports To: Director of Adult Day Health Services
Preferred: Registered Nurse (RN)

Easterseals is seeking a mission-driven Center Administrator to lead daily operations of our Adult Day Health Services program. This role oversees staff, ensures regulatory compliance, supports clinical coordination, and promotes high-quality, person-centered services for older adults and adults with disabilities. An RN is strongly preferred due to clinical oversight responsibilities.

Key Responsibilities

Program Leadership & Supervision
  • Provide leadership and oversight to all program staff
  • Support participants with personal care (toileting, transfers, ambulation, feeding)
  • Recognize signs of illness and assist participants who become ill
  • Support clinical staff with vitals and HIPAA compliance

Regulatory & Operational Oversight
  • Primary contact for caregivers, case managers, and participants
  • Conduct annual case record reviews and lead Plan of Care (POC) meetings
  • Ensure complete and accurate documentation
  • Submit incident reports and maintain communication with support systems
  • Participate in agency compliance and required trainings

Financial & Program Management
  • Assist with operational and strategic planning
  • Maintain utilization targets and ensure services align with budget
  • Participate in committees and cross-functional initiatives

Program Activities & Support Services
  • Oversee therapeutic, educational, and health-supportive programming
  • Assist with meal service, transportation, and program documentation

Staff Recruitment & Development
  • Recruit, hire, and train Activity Assistants and other staff
  • Ensure staffing levels meet regulatory requirements
  • Provide coaching, feedback, and accountability
  • Support statewide program needs as required

Family & Community Engagement
  • Foster culturally respectful interactions
  • Ensure participant preferences are followed per their POC
  • Maintain a safe, clean, and welcoming environment

Quality Improvement
  • Identify opportunities for service enhancement and growth
  • Participate in ongoing compliance and training initiatives


Qualifications
  • RN preferred (strongly encouraged)
  • Minimum of 2 years of full-time supervisory experience in a social or healthcare setting (required)
  • Experience in adult day health, senior services, healthcare administration, or human services
  • Knowledge of state and federal regulations for Adult Day Health Services
  •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ills
  • Ability to manage budgets and daily operations
  • Must work onsite Monday-Friday, 8:00 AM-4:00 PM

About Easterseals

Easterseals is a nonprofit organization that provides services to people with disabilities and special needs. The organization offers a wide range of programs and services, including early intervention, autism services, employment and training, and health and wellness. Easterseals is committed to helping people with disabilities achieve their goals and live independent lives, and has a long history of providing high-quality services to individuals and families across the United States. The organization is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ois, and has offices and programs in communities throughout the country.
